## Summary

The Civil Aviation Authority intends to procure a remote identification service provider for the UK. The service will support Remote ID for unmanned aircraft (UA), enabling an aircraft in flight to emit identification and location data that can be captured remotely, identified and accessed by other parties. The requirement covers the technology needed to implement this capability as part of the CAA’s proposed UK Remote ID solution. It is a public-sector aviation technology and software development service, classified under CPV 72212132 for aviation test software development services. Delivery is expected across England, including the North East, North West, Yorkshire and the Humber, West Midlands, East Midlands, East of England, London, South East and South West.

This procurement is at the planning stage: the CAA has stated an intention to procure, but has not issued an invitation to tender. The requirement is above the applicable threshold and is arranged as one lot, marked as suitable for small and medium-sized enterprises. The buyer expects the contract to run from 1 August 2027 to 31 July 2029, with a possible extension or renewal allowing it to continue until 31 July 2031. The CAA has scheduled preliminary market engagement, with access to request-for-information documents subject to a non-disclosure agreement. Interested suppliers are expected to engage by 1 October 2026. The record sets out an aviation software service requirement rather than a current bid submission exercise.

## Notice

Remote ID (RID) is the ability of a UA in flight to provide identification and location information that can be received by other parties. The CAA's proposed RID solution for the UK will implement the technology which enables UA to emit data, which can be remotely captured, identified, and accessed to determine information about a UA.
